WHEREAS, at its regular hearing /hearings of 6/17/1997
the Eagle County Board of Commissioners (hereinafter
"Board "), considered the Subdivision Sketch Plan, associated
plans, and the statements and concerns of the Applicant, the
Eagle County Community Development and Engineering staff, and
other interested persons.
BASED ON THE EVIDENCE BEFORE IT, and with the modifications
imposed by the conditions hereinafter described, THE BOARD FINDS
AS FOLLOWS:
1. The proposed Sketch Plan is in conformance with the
Master Plan, policies, guidelines, zoning and other
applicable regulations.
2. The land included in the proposed Sketch Plan is
suitable for subdivision.
3. Comments and recommendations from the agencies listed
in Eagle County Land Use Regulations, Section
2.17.02(1), have been considered.
4. The evidence shows that access which is capable of
servicing the development from the state highway system
to the parcel of land proposed for subdivision can be
built by the Applicant.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E BOARD OF COUNTY
COMMISSIONERS OF THE COUNTY OF EAGLE, STATE OF COLORADO:
THAT, the application for approval of the Subdivision Sketch
Plan for Souris Mesa Subdivision be and is hereby
granted, subject to compliance with the following conditions:
1/ The Central Ranch shall be reserved as open space utilizing
dedication to a land trust with the water rights tied to the
K
land;
2/ The site shall be designed so as to provide open space access
connection with that which is already platted in other Aspen
Mountain View filings;
3/ The applicant shall work with the Icing's Row Homeowner's
Association concerning the provision of reasonable trail
easements;
4/ The provision of water shall only be through the existing
Aspen Mountain View system which may mean necessary repairs and
improvements. Any additional concerns of the Homeowner's
Association shall be prudently addressed;
5/ A 1041 application shall be submitted prior to the preliminary
plan;
61 A wildlife mitigation plan shall be prepared by a qualified,
independent party and recommendations be included in the
preliminary plan, which shall include revegetation for area elk
as approved by the Division of Wildlife;
7/ In addition to the County Engineer's concerns outlined in the
memo to staff dated February 20, 1997, the required traffic study
prepared by a qualified, independent consultant shall include a
determination of the carrying capacity of the E1 Jebel Hill Road
(Upper Cattle Creek Road) and Fender Lane;
8/ Building envelopes shall be proposed with greater clustering,
and positioned to provide for elk movement and to protect the
conditions of the hillside;
91 The proposal should be included within the `Aspen View Acres
Homeowner's Association';
10/ The Basalt and Rural Fire Protection District shall be
consulted and comments received for preliminary plan submittal;
11/ Efforts be made to address Electro- Magnetic Field (EMF)
mitigation by location of the envelopes in the SW portion of the
subdivision;

12/ Applicant will submit a plan for maintaining the existing
riparian lands, ponds, and ditches, as applicable;
13/ Applicant will investigate making a connection with Harmony
Road.
THAT, the Sketch Plan submitted under this application and
hereby approved, does not constitute a "site specific development
plan" as that phrase is defined and used in C.R.S. Section
24 -G8 -101, et seq. Sketch Plan approval is expressly conditioned
on the County's authority to impose further restrictions or
limitations on the Subdivision which are necessitated by impacts
which are not yet recognized or which are more severe than
realized under the review given at the hearings on the Sketch
Plan.
